Canterbury Re-Opening Wednesday, April 14 at 7:00 PM

Canterbury will be closing down their temporary card room location at 4:00 in the morning on Wednesday, April 14.  Then at 7 PM Wednesday night, they will be opening up their newly remodeled Card Casino on the first floor.

The first 200 players through the doors will receive a Canterbury Park commemorative chip. Feel free to stop out to break in the new room… just in time for their 10 Year Anniversary!
